Etymology
Seemingly a back-formation from أَرْجُوَان (ʾarjuwān, “redbud”); however the presumable mutilation of the phytonym could have originated in colloquial Middle Persian, taking inspiration from the suffix -īg, Proto-Iranian *-ikah, from Proto-Indo-European *-kos; the suffix’s earlier state -īk can be seen in زَمْزَرِيق (zamzarīq, “redbud”).

Noun
أَرِيج • (ʾarīj) m
- fragrance

Derived terms
- أَرِج (ʾarij, “fragrant”)
- أَرِجَ (ʾarija, “to exhale a nice odour”)
- أَرَّجَ (ʾarraja, “to perfume; to excite animosity”)
- تَأّرَّجَ (“to exhale a nice odour”)
- أَرَّاج (ʾarrāj), مِئْرَج (miʾraj, “quarreller, one who poisons the climate”)
